Maintenance & Service Burden
The maintenance requirements for an electric scooter vs petrol scooter differ considerably. Petrol scooters typically require routine engine maintenance, including regular oil changes, spark plug replacements, fuel filter checks, and periodic tune-ups, which can be time-consuming and costly. In contrast, electric scooters feature a much simpler drivetrain with fewer moving parts. This translates to significantly fewer scheduled service visits and a reduced burden of maintenance.
